Analysis
In 2025, number of people living in urban and rural areas in Niue stood at 676.92 people.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 1.1% on the previous year and up 6.2% over ten years.
Over the whole period, number of people living in urban and rural areas in Niue peaked at 1,131 people in 1968 and was at its lowest, 618.22 people, in 2017.
Niue ranks 232nd of 236 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 76 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1950s | 972.78 people | 941.48 people | 1,012 people | 10 |
| 1960s | 1,088 people | 1,018 people | 1,131 people | 10 |
| 1970s | 1,065 people | 1,016 people | 1,128 people | 10 |
| 1980s | 904.03 people | 784.15 people | 1,025 people | 10 |
| 1990s | 758.95 people | 733.05 people | 783.83 people | 10 |
| 2000s | 664.3 people | 641.14 people | 705.98 people | 10 |
| 2010s | 653.5 people | 618.22 people | 695.39 people | 10 |
| 2020s | 656.53 people | 630.01 people | 676.92 people | 6 |
